Product Description

3M™High Strength Small Hole Repair is an innovative lightweight compound that features primer enhanced spackle.The product offers great hiding power and repairs 3x faster than traditional spackling compounds. Ideal for filling knicks and nail holes.

From the Manufacturer

3M Patch plus primer is ideal for repairing small holes, cracks, and damaged surfaces such as drywall, plaster, stucco, and wood. 30 minute dry time is based on 1/2 inch diameter hole by 1/8 inch deep.

This is great stuff. I was expecting it to not work as well as advertised. I used it to fill around the cut-in for an old work box (electrical wiring), where I damaged the drywall a bit, and was expecting to have to use more than one coat. Nope! It may have shrank a little bit, but not much, so I didn't have to go back. This dried or cured in about 30 minutes, and was ready to paint. I used an old credit card to do the fill, and the texture match was fine to the flat paint. This is white, and since the outlet was in a utility room and the walls were white, I didn't even have to paint.The consistency is kind of weird, like spackle, but it holds together better, sticks a little better, and sets up much nicer. Very easy to work with, I didn't have to sand it, and I'm not coordinated enough to do that with regular spackle. Strong enough to work on the corner around an electrical box, but of course not strong enough for screw or device holding.I think if you work in the trades, other than new construction, and have to fix your own drywall dings, you need this stuff. It really does save time. For a homeowner, you can do the multi-step thing w/ any patch material - apply, wait, apply more, wait, , sand, prime, wait, paint, but this stuff saves a lot of that work.
